This disclosure provides a system for obtaining expression libraries from primate pluripotent stem (pPS) cells. pPS cells can be maintained in vitro without requiring a layer of feeder cells to inhibit differentiation. The role of the feeder cells is replaced by several other culture conditions provided in a suitable combination. Conditions that promote pPS cell growth without differentiation include supporting the culture on an extracellular matrix, and culturing the cells in a medium conditioned by another cell type. The cDNA libraries from such cultures are devoid of transcripts of feeder cell origin, relatively uncontaminated by transcripts from differentiated cells, and can have a high proportion of full-length transcripts. Subtraction libraries can also be produced that are enriched for transcripts modulated during differentiation.

A new protein named Tankyrase II is described in this disclosure. Sequences for the human Tankyrase II cDNA and the protein translation product are provided. Also provided are species homologs, muteins, related nucleic acids, peptides, and drug screening assays. Tankyrase II interacts with telomere-associated proteins, thereby affecting telomerase activity and potentially telomere length. The materials and techniques provided in this disclosure allow Tankyrase II activity to be studied in vitro and manipulated inside cells—to the potential benefit of clinical conditions associated with a defect in telomerase activity, or the replicative capacity of affected cells.

Recombinant transferrin, non-glycosylated recombinant transferrin, transferrin half-molecules and mutant transferrins having altered metal-binding or other properties are described. The recombinant transferrin molecules are expressed in functional form by stable eukaryotic cell lines such as baby hamster kidney cells transformed with an expression vector encoding the recombinant molecule. The recombinant transferrins can be used in metal chelation therapy to bind and clear excess toxic metals in patients suffering from metal overloads or as tissue culture medium supplements or replacements.
